How the prize money is divided:
Winner: £500,000
Runner-up: £20,000
Semi-final: £100,000
Quarter-final: £50,000
Last 16: £30,000
Last 32: £20,000
Last 48: £15,000
Last 80: £10,000
Televised highest break: £10,000
Maximum break: £50,000
